What You’ll Do
As a K–5 English Teacher, you will provide instruction in foundational English Language Arts, focusing on literacy development, reading comprehension, early writing skills, and classroom collaboration. You will work closely with French immersion teachers to align curriculum and support student success across both languages.
Core Responsibilities
Plan and deliver engaging, age-appropriate lessons aligned with academic standards
K-2: Focus on early literacy skills, including phonics, reading fluency, vocabulary, comprehension, and writing
3-5: Focus on reading fluency, vocabulary, grammar, comprehension and deepening writing skills
Differentiate instruction to support diverse learners, including emerging bilinguals and support for English Language Development
Create a warm, inclusive, and supportive learning environment
Collaborate with French-speaking teaching partners to coordinate student learning across languages
Assess student progress and communicate regularly with families and colleagues
Participate in staff meetings, parent communication, and professional development as needed

Qualifications
Required:
Bachelor’s degree
2 years teaching experience in elementary school (K–5)
Strong classroom management and communication skills
Experience supporting literacy development in young children
Familiarity with phonics-based reading instruction or structured literacy approaches - must hold READ Act certification or be willing to complete within first year
Meet applicable fingerprinting and background check requirements
Demonstrate eligibility to work in the United States
One or more of the following:
Current Colorado Teaching License with elementary endorsement
Passing scores on the elementary PRAXIS test or content area PRAXIS test
Official transcript demonstrating a degree in elementary education (undergraduate or graduate)
36 hours in elementary education or secondary education coursework
Preferred:
3+ years teaching experience in a language immersion elementary environment
Multilingual Education Experience (MLE)
Some proficiency in French is helpful but not required
